French country living room furniture is known for its elegant and rustic charm. This style of furniture is inspired by the countryside homes in France, which exude a sense of warmth, comfort, and sophistication. The main features of French country furniture include distressed wood, soft curves, and delicate detailing. The use of natural materials and earthy colors such as muted blues, greens, and browns adds to the rustic and inviting feel of this style. If you want to add a touch of French country charm to your living room, consider incorporating french country living room furniture pieces such as a weathered wood coffee table, a plush upholstered armchair, or a rustic farmhouse entertainment center. French provincial living room furniture is often mistaken for French country furniture, but there are some key differences between the two styles. French provincial furniture is more refined and elegant, with a touch of luxury. This style is inspired by the grandeur of the French countryside estates and features ornate carvings, intricate details, and rich finishes. The color palette for French provincial furniture includes soft pastels, gold, and ivory. To bring a touch of french provincial elegance to your living room, consider adding a luxurious chaise lounge, a gilded mirror, or a carved wood accent chair. French living room chairs are an essential part of any French-inspired living room. These chairs are not only functional but also serve as statement pieces. The most common types of French living room chairs include the bergere chair, louis XV chair, and louis XVI chair. These chairs are known for their elegant curves, intricate carvings, and luxurious upholstery. To add a touch of French elegance to your living room, consider incorporating french living room chairs such as a bergere chair with a floral upholstery, a louis XV chair with a gold finish, or a louis XVI chair with a velvet seat.
